Best attractions and places to see around Ajdovščina are found in the Vipava Valley, a region known for its natural beauty and historical sites. This area in Slovenia features a diverse landscape, from the picturesque Vipava River to the Nanos Plateau. Ajdovščina itself has Roman ruins and medieval villages, offering a blend of ancient history and natural features. The region provides opportunities to explore cultural heritage and outdoor activities.

The Vipava Valley offers a variety of natural wonders. You can visit the Otlica Window, a unique karst phenomenon and natural monument offering panoramic views. Another interesting spot is the Smrečje Natural Monument, known for its unusually cold microclimate. The Nanos Plateau and Mount Čaven also provide breathtaking views and are popular for outdoor activities. Additionally, the Vipava River and Hubelj River offer scenic beauty and opportunities for activities like kayaking or hiking along their banks.
Ajdovščina is rich in history, dating back to Roman times. You can explore the remains of the Roman Fort Castra (Castrum ad Fluvium Frigidum), which includes visible sections of the city wall and 13 Roman towers. The Vipavski Križ Historic Village, a medieval fortress and cultural monument, is also a must-see. The Ajdovščina Archaeological Park showcases remnants of a Roman settlement, and the Old Town of Ajdovščina itself features charming narrow streets and historic landmarks like Lavrič Square.

Ajdovščina offers several cultural and artistic venues. The Ajdovščina Mansion houses the City Gallery, showcasing various art exhibits. The Pilon Gallery is dedicated to the renowned Slovenian painter Veno Pilon. You can also visit historic churches like the Holy Trinity Church, known for its Baroque façade and frescoes, or the Church of Saint John the Baptist, which features one of Slovenia's oldest depictions of the Way of the Cross by Anton Cebej. The Museum at the Old Mill presents the city's settlement history and a fossil collection.
The Vipava Valley enjoys a mild climate, making it pleasant for visits throughout much of the year. Spring and autumn are particularly ideal for outdoor activities like hiking and cycling, as the weather is comfortable and the landscapes are vibrant with blossoms or autumn colors. Summer is also popular, especially for enjoying the rivers and vineyards, though it can be warmer. Winter offers a different charm, with opportunities for exploring the region's unique cold spots and ice caves.
Yes, Ajdovščina has significant archaeological heritage. The town itself is built upon the Roman Fort Castra, with visible remains of its defense system. The Ajdovščina Archaeological Park offers a glimpse into a Roman settlement. Another notable site is the Ajdovščina archaeological site above Rodik, which features remains of a hillfort settlement from prehistoric and late antiquity, including a mighty 2-meter-wide wall from the Early Iron Age. The Vipava Valley is a renowned wine region, and you can certainly experience its wine culture. The Vipava Wine Road offers opportunities to explore vine-covered hills and taste some of Slovenia's finest wines, including local varietals like Zelen and Pinela. The Saksida Wine & Camping Resort is an example of a facility that combines accommodation with a winery, offering a chance to enjoy local wines directly from the source.

Beyond the Otlica Window, the region is home to several fascinating caves. The Ajdovščina Cave is described as a natural wonder spanning over 16 kilometers with impressive limestone formations. Nearby, the Nelcic Cave and Ledenica Ice Cave offer further exploration, often requiring security equipment and professional guidance. The Paradana Ice Cave, located in the Ternovana Forest, contains ice year-round and has historical significance for ice extraction.
